Abstract
An optical head which records data onto an optical data recording medium and reproduces the data therefrom includes a laser light source, a collimator lens, an objective lens, a light splitting device arranged between the laser light source and the objective lens, for splitting the emitted light from the laser light and a reflected light from the optical data recording medium. A diffraction grating is provided to which only the reflected light split at the light splitting device is incident to, and which leads the reflected light split at the optical element onto a photo-detector. Thereby, an optical head of high effectiveness in utilization of light and low cost can be obtained.
